Your team:
The Quantitative Analytics (QA) team is the Front Office group responsible for the development and maintenance of models used for the valuation and risk management of the firm's trading positions in interest rate, fx, equities, credit and hybrid derivatives. The team works closely with multiple internal clients including trading, IT and control functions, as well as the central infrastructure team.Â
Roles also available in the Quantitative Development (QD) team, which build high performance electronic trading systems, that are often fully automated and designed for low latency. These teams work closely with the Quantitative Analysts and Trading, sitting on the boundary of technology and finance, where you will gain expertise in both.
Your expertise:
- Strong academic background in a quantitative field (mathematics, Computer Science, physics, engineering, etc)Â
- Proficiency in programming (especially C++ or Python) an advantage
- An understanding of financial products and markets
- Knowledge of quantitative finance, derivative pricing and/or machine learning techniques
- Quantitative Developers should have experience of programming and systems design
- Ability to communicate complex ideas in a fluent and articulate manner
